Such lever, with its spring, constitutes an automatic latch adapted to engagev with the hole hin the force as soon as the latter is pressed to the bottom of the groove, as the hole is formed to admit the jaw when the force is pressed to the bottom of the groove. Vith this construction it is obvious that the operator may balance a long and heavy force by supporting it at the middle and that as soon as it is pressed upward into the groove of the cross-head it will be engaged by the jaw l,
t' and its weight entirely supported. The jaws may be readily retracted from the holes h to detach the force from the cross-head by pressing upon the opposite end of the lever j, which draws the jaw t' from the side of the groovef, and thus releases the force.

The automatic latches are thus adapted for application to many power-presses already in use, to which they would be vfitted by cutting the notches 0 into the cross-head, as described herein, and bolting the latch-fixtures in place by means of bolts Z', with the jaw projected through the notch into the groove.
Havingthus set forth the nature of my invention, what I claim is 1. In acornice-press, the combination, with a reciprocating cross-head provided upon its under side with the groovef to admit a longl force g, of one or more latches j, pivoted at the side of the groove at right angles to the force and having a jaw t' pressed normally Ainto one side of the groove to engage the force, the lower face of the jaw being sloped, and thereby adapted to press outward automatically when the force is placed in the groove, substantially as set forth.

In a'cornice-press, the combination, with the reciprocating cross-head B, provided upon its under side with the groove f and having the notches o formed transversely to such groove, of the brackets Z, bolted to the cross-head adjacent to the notches o, and the latches j, pivoted each in the bracket by pin m and having the jaw t', with its underside sloped outwardly and pressed normally into the groove f yby a spring, as and for. the purpose set forth.
